Top iOS App Development Companies in Detroit, MI

Which one is the best for your company?

Takes 3 min. 100% free

Search location
Ratings
Budget
Unlock the potential of mobile technology with Detroit's top iOS app development agencies. Our curated list features skilled professionals who can bring your app ideas to life. Browse through portfolios and client reviews to find the perfect match for your project. From sleek user interfaces to robust backend systems, these experts cover all aspects of iOS app creation. Need a tailored solution? Post your project requirements on Sortlist, and let Detroit's finest iOS developers reach out with customized proposals that align with your business goals and budget.

All iOS App Development Agencies in Detroit, MI

Struggling to choose? Let us help.

Post a project for free and quickly meet qualified providers. Use our data and on-demand experts to pick the right one for free. Hire them and take your business to the next level.


Discover what other have done.

Get inspired by what our companies have done for other companies.

Friendspire

Friendspire

iFinca

iFinca

Unique School

Unique School


Frequently Asked Questions.


iOS app development agencies in Detroit, MI take app security and user data protection very seriously, implementing a multi-layered approach to safeguard applications and user information. Here are some key strategies employed by top iOS app developers in the Motor City:

1. Secure Coding Practices
  • Implementing strict coding standards and best practices
  • Regular code reviews and audits to identify vulnerabilities
  • Using secure APIs and libraries recommended by Apple
2. Data Encryption
  • Utilizing strong encryption algorithms for data at rest and in transit
  • Implementing Apple's built-in encryption features like Data Protection API
  • Securing local storage with SQLCipher for encrypted databases
3. Authentication and Authorization
  • Implementing robust user authentication methods (e.g., biometric authentication)
  • Using OAuth 2.0 and OpenID Connect for secure authorization
  • Enforcing strong password policies and multi-factor authentication (MFA)
4. Network Security
  • Using HTTPS for all network communications
  • Implementing certificate pinning to prevent man-in-the-middle attacks
  • Employing VPNs for additional security in sensitive applications
5. Regular Security Testing
  • Conducting penetration testing and vulnerability assessments
  • Using automated security scanning tools throughout the development process
  • Performing regular security audits and updates
6. Compliance with Regulations
  • Adhering to industry standards like OWASP (Open Web Application Security Project)
  • Ensuring compliance with data protection regulations (e.g., GDPR, CCPA)
  • Following Apple's App Store Review Guidelines for security and privacy
7. Secure Backend Infrastructure
  • Implementing secure server configurations and firewalls
  • Using cloud services with robust security measures (e.g., AWS, Azure)
  • Regular monitoring and logging of server activities

Detroit's iOS app development agencies are particularly attuned to the unique security needs of the city's prominent industries, such as automotive and manufacturing. They often incorporate additional security measures for apps dealing with sensitive industrial data or connected car technologies.

According to a recent survey by TechTown Detroit, 87% of local iOS development agencies reported increasing their security budgets in 2023, reflecting the growing importance of app security in the region. This trend is expected to continue, with a projected 15% increase in security investments for 2024.

By employing these comprehensive security measures, iOS app development agencies in Detroit ensure that their applications are not only feature-rich and user-friendly but also robust in protecting user data and maintaining the integrity of the app ecosystem. As the digital landscape evolves, these agencies continue to adapt and enhance their security protocols to stay ahead of potential threats and provide peace of mind to both clients and end-users.



The iOS app development landscape in Detroit has undergone significant transformations in recent years, reflecting both global trends and local market demands. As the Motor City continues its tech renaissance, iOS developers need to stay ahead of the curve. Here are the most notable changes and adaptations required:

  1. Shift towards Swift and SwiftUI: While Objective-C was once the go-to language for iOS development, Swift has become the preferred choice for many Detroit-based developers. The introduction of SwiftUI in 2019 has further revolutionized the way iOS apps are built, offering a more declarative and efficient approach to UI design.
  2. Emphasis on Machine Learning and AI: With the integration of Core ML and Create ML frameworks, iOS developers in Detroit are increasingly incorporating machine learning capabilities into their apps. This trend is particularly relevant for the city's automotive and manufacturing sectors, where smart apps can enhance productivity and user experience.
  3. Augmented Reality (AR) Integration: The introduction of ARKit has opened up new possibilities for iOS developers. In Detroit, this has led to innovative applications in real estate, automotive design, and even virtual tourism experiences showcasing the city's rich history.
  4. Focus on App Privacy and Security: With Apple's increasing emphasis on user privacy, Detroit developers must adapt to stricter guidelines. This includes implementing App Tracking Transparency and providing detailed privacy labels in the App Store.
  5. Adoption of Widgets and App Clips: iOS 14 introduced widgets and App Clips, allowing for more dynamic home screen experiences and quick, lightweight app interactions. Detroit developers are leveraging these features to create more engaging and accessible apps for local businesses and services.
  6. Cross-platform Development: While native iOS development remains crucial, there's a growing trend towards cross-platform solutions like React Native and Flutter. This allows Detroit-based companies to reach both iOS and Android users more cost-effectively.
  7. Integration with IoT and Smart City Initiatives: As Detroit embraces smart city technologies, iOS developers are creating apps that integrate with IoT devices and city infrastructure, contributing to urban innovation and efficiency.
  8. Subscription-based Models: There's a shift towards subscription-based revenue models for apps, requiring Detroit developers to design for long-term user engagement and value delivery.

To adapt to these changes, iOS developers in Detroit should:

  • Continuously update their skills, particularly in Swift, SwiftUI, and emerging technologies like AR and ML
  • Stay informed about Apple's latest guidelines, especially regarding privacy and security
  • Collaborate with local industries to create tailored, innovative solutions
  • Engage with Detroit's growing tech community through meetups, hackathons, and workshops
  • Consider cross-platform development skills to increase versatility and market reach
  • Focus on creating apps that solve unique local challenges or enhance Detroit's urban experience

By embracing these changes and continually adapting, iOS developers in Detroit can position themselves at the forefront of app innovation, contributing to the city's technological growth and economic revitalization.



When it comes to iOS app development in Detroit, MI, there are several key considerations to keep in mind when developing for enterprise clients versus consumer-focused apps. As the automotive capital of the world and a growing tech hub, Detroit presents unique opportunities and challenges for iOS developers working on both enterprise and consumer apps.

Enterprise iOS App Development Considerations:

  • Security and Data Protection: Enterprise apps often deal with sensitive corporate data. In Detroit's automotive and manufacturing sectors, this is crucial. Implement robust encryption, secure authentication methods, and comply with industry-specific regulations.
  • Integration with Existing Systems: Enterprise apps typically need to integrate with legacy systems or other corporate software. Ensure compatibility with existing infrastructure used by Detroit's major corporations.
  • Scalability: Enterprise apps must be able to handle a large number of users and growing data volumes. This is particularly important for apps serving Detroit's large automotive companies.
  • Customization: Enterprise clients often require tailored solutions. Be prepared to customize apps to meet specific business processes and workflows.
  • Training and Support: Provide comprehensive documentation and ongoing support for enterprise apps, as they often become critical to business operations.

Consumer-Focused iOS App Development Considerations:

  • User Experience (UX) Design: Consumer apps need to be intuitive and engaging. Focus on creating a seamless user experience that appeals to Detroit's diverse population.
  • Performance and Speed: Consumer apps should be fast and responsive, especially considering varying network conditions across the Detroit metro area.
  • Marketing and App Store Optimization: Consumer apps require effective marketing strategies and App Store optimization to stand out in a crowded marketplace.
  • Social Integration: Incorporate social sharing features to leverage Detroit's strong community ties and increase app visibility.
  • Frequent Updates: Consumer apps often require regular updates to maintain user interest and incorporate feedback.

Common Considerations for Both Types:

  • Compliance: Adhere to Apple's App Store guidelines and relevant regulations (e.g., GDPR for apps with European users).
  • Testing: Conduct thorough testing on various iOS devices and versions to ensure compatibility and performance.
  • Analytics: Implement analytics tools to gather user data and improve the app over time.
  • Offline Functionality: Consider including offline features, especially useful in areas of Detroit with spotty network coverage.

In Detroit's evolving tech landscape, iOS developers must stay attuned to local business needs and consumer preferences. For enterprise apps, focus on security, integration, and customization to serve the city's industrial giants. For consumer apps, prioritize user experience, performance, and community engagement to appeal to Detroit's tech-savvy residents.

Aspect Enterprise Apps Consumer Apps
Primary Focus Functionality, Security, Integration User Experience, Engagement, Marketing
Target Audience Employees, B2B Clients General Public, Niche Markets
Development Cycle Longer, More Planned Shorter, Iterative
Distribution Often Internal or Limited Public App Store

By considering these factors, iOS app developers in Detroit can create successful applications that meet the unique needs of both enterprise clients and consumers in this dynamic city.